Output 52004b0ae8f641e7ccd01136a661a588160abdd9aaeaf5c5c90460d6aea97a6b:1

value
688968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c946c0f91e22efabc75c0a291edf729aff882d OP_EQUAL
address
3QBuGfN1J5HMUiLXbXZnk7oJRQSxJLBRpv
transaction
52004b0ae8f641e7ccd01136a661a588160abdd9aaeaf5c5c90460d6aea97a6b
confirmations
409656
spent
true